alternator not working above 4500 RPM

The alternator seems to be cutting out on my 91 NA. All the warning lights used to light up above 7K, but now I'm getting the same condition at 4-5K. I checked my output with a meter, and the gauge is working correctly. (at idle I'm getting 13.7V, as I accelerate, the voltage is all over the place until I read about 10V above 4K) I changed all the belts today. (I thought the belt was slipping) Usually, alternators just stop putting out a charge -- I've never had one lose voltage as revs increase. Could it be the voltage regulator? How much for a rebuilt alternator? Thanks.
